Transaction 0a07a66c0395eed23328514117e41cd5ddf77e18760a3c9f9a2fbe4e10befb9e
4 Input
1 Outputs
- 0a07a66c0395eed23328514117e41cd5ddf77e18760a3c9f9a2fbe4e10befb9e:0
value 1218082
address 1B1mBVuQyWFHLv4PRSCvEFuqUNNHN6rXoN